Thanks for your answer, it opens my sight but I still do not copy content 
to file on disk. I tried copy module again but it did not work. My playbook 
and output are below.

---
- name: cp file
  hosts: all
  tasks:
  - name: copying a file
    slurp: #win_copy:
      src: c:\test\b.txt #win_copy: #win_copy:
    register: test   #dest: /tmp  #  src: c:\test\a.txt
  - name: dosya ici
    debug:
      msg: "{{ test['content'] | b64decode }}"

  - local_action:
      module: copy
      content: "{{ test['content'] | b64decode }}"
      dest: /tmp/ba.txt
